Page 1 sur 1

Détacher une pièce jointe qui n'est plus dans un RT en LS

MessagePublié: 06 Déc 2010 à 14:51
par gouff
Bonjour à Tous,

Lorsque une pièce jointe n'est plus rattachée à un champ richtext, elle se retrouve en bas d'un document.

Le document garde la propriété HasEmbedded à True, et l'on retrouve autant de champs $File que de pièces jointe.

Par contre toutes les méthode embeddedobjects, retournent une erreur.

Connaissez vous un moyen de détacher sur un disque ces pièces jointes foireuses?

D'avance merci
Damien

MessagePublié: 06 Déc 2010 à 14:54
par StasS
getAttachment de la classe LotusDocument ?

MessagePublié: 06 Déc 2010 à 15:04
par gouff
Merci StasS, je n'avais pas pensé à cette méthode.
Ça semble fonctionner!

MessagePublié: 06 Déc 2010 à 15:13
par StasS
de rien ;)
Seul inconvénient, faut connaitre le nom des fichiers

MessagePublié: 06 Déc 2010 à 15:27
par Michael DELIQUE
salut

regarde là => http://forum.dominoarea.org/detacher-le ... 11940.html

tu aura un exemple

MessagePublié: 07 Déc 2010 à 10:47
par billbock
pour cela fait un champ Multi value ayant pour valeur calcule : @attachmentnames

comme cel aen LS tu recuperes cette liste et tu la parcours